1️⃣ Make sure you have a good seal! Pump vigorously. It’s all about the suction. 🛁 2️⃣ The Hot Water Trick: Dish soap + a bucket of hot water (let it sit for 10 mins). It works like magic on organic clogs! 🧙‍♂️✨ 3️⃣ The Auger: If that fails, a toilet snake is your best friend.
